Todas las drogas que pueden provocar dependencia tienen una característica común: aumentan la cantidad de dopamina disponible en una determinada zona del cerebro: el llamado sistema de recompensa.

This theory was created by Stanley Schachter and Jerome singer. According to this theory, when an emotion is felt, a psychological arousal occurs , and the person will use the immediate environment to search for emotional cues that will be used to label the physiological arousal

Venous blood travels under low pressure and generally against gravity, valves keep it from flowing backwards
